黑狐家游戏

2023权威指南,全球主流代码管理工具下载地址与选型策略深度解析,常见的代码管理平台

欧气 1 0

(引言) 在数字化转型的浪潮中,代码管理工具已成为现代开发者的核心生产力工具,根据GitHub 2023开发者报告显示,全球开发者平均每日在代码仓库中完成28次版本提交,代码冲突处理效率直接影响项目交付周期,本文基于对全球TOP50代码托管平台的深度调研,结合2023年最新行业动态,系统梳理主流代码管理工具的官方下载渠道、技术特性及适用场景,为不同规模团队提供精准选型建议。

2023权威指南,全球主流代码管理工具下载地址与选型策略深度解析,常见的代码管理平台

图片来源于网络,如有侵权联系删除

分布式版本控制工具技术图谱

Git核心生态全景

  • 官方下载地址:https://git-scm.com/download
  • 新特性解析:2023年发布的Git 2.38版本新增了智能冲突解决引擎,可自动检测85%的常见代码冲突场景
  • 适配场景:适合敏捷开发团队,支持分布式协作与离线操作
  • 优化技巧:配置.gitignore模板文件可提升60%的仓库管理效率

企业级Git解决方案对比 | 工具 | 下载地址 | 核心优势 | 适用规模 | |-------------|---------------------------|---------------------------|-------------| | GitLab CE | https://about.gitlab.com/ | 集成CI/CD全流程 | 500人以下 | | GitHub Pro | https://github.com/pricing | 社区生态丰富 | 中小团队 | | Gitee Pro | https://gitee.com | 国内专线加速 | 本土化需求 |

集中式版本控制工具演进分析

SVN生态现状

  • 官方下载:https://subversion.apache.org/downloads/
  • 2023年使用率:仅占全球市场的3.2%(2022年为4.8%)
  • 保留价值场景:大型遗留系统维护、文档型项目(如政府审批系统)

新兴替代方案

  • Codebase(https://codebase.com/)采用混合架构,支持SVN/Git双协议
  • 混合仓库管理技巧:通过Webhook实现SVN与GitLab的自动同步

私有化部署解决方案

企业级代码仓库建设规范

  • 安全认证:HTTPS+双因素认证(2FA)部署标准
  • 存储方案:对象存储(如MinIO)+分布式文件系统(Ceph)
  • 性能优化:多节点集群部署时建议采用BGP网络互联
  1. 典型架构案例 某金融集团私有仓库架构:
    [代码仓库集群]
    ├── GitLab-CE(主仓库)
    ├── Codeberg(审计仓库)
    └── Perforce(大型游戏资产库)

    数据同步策略:

  • 每日增量备份至AWS S3(跨可用区复制)
  • 实时日志同步至Elasticsearch集群

地域化部署策略

国内合规要求

2023权威指南,全球主流代码管理工具下载地址与选型策略深度解析,常见的代码管理平台

图片来源于网络,如有侵权联系删除

  • 数据本地化:根据《网络安全法》要求,金融/医疗行业需境内部署
  • 典型合规平台:
    • 阿里云代码仓库(https://gitlab.aliyun.com)
    • 华为代码仓库(https://code.huawei.com)

跨境协作方案

  • 阿里云国际版(https://gitlab.com)支持GDPR合规
  • 腾讯云代码仓库提供东南亚节点部署

开发者工具链集成指南

IDE深度集成方案

  • VS Code市场插件统计(截至2023Q3):
    • GitLens(下载量380万+)
    • GitIntelliSense(代码智能提示准确率92%)

自动化测试集成

  • GitHub Actions vs GitLab CI对比: | 功能项 | GitHub Actions | GitLab CI | |----------------|----------------|-----------| | 自定义 runner | 支持 | 支持 | | 云函数扩展 | 有限 | 完全支持 | | 本地调试 | 需插件 | 原生支持 |

安全防护体系构建

威胁检测机制

  • GitHub Advanced Security套餐($7/用户/月)包含:
    • 自动漏洞扫描(CVE数据库更新频率:T+1)
    • 合规性检查(符合PCI DSS等12项标准)

事件响应流程

  • 标准处理SLA:
    • 普通账户:4小时响应
    • 企业客户:15分钟响应
  • 数据泄露应急方案:
    1. 立即隔离受影响仓库
    2. 启动区块链存证(Hyperledger Fabric)
    3. 72小时内完成根因分析

( 在代码管理工具的选择上,企业应建立"三维评估模型":

  1. 技术维度:评估协议支持度(Git/SVN)、扩展性(API数量)
  2. 成本维度:计算3年TCO(含云服务、培训、运维)
  3. 风险维度:通过第三方审计(如SSAE 18认证)

据Gartner 2023年报告显示,采用混合代码管理架构的企业效率提升41%,而选择单一平台的企业因扩展瓶颈导致项目延期率增加27%,建议每半年进行工具健康度评估,结合技术演进路线(如Git 2.40的智能合并功能)动态调整策略。

(全文统计:正文部分共计1872字,技术参数更新至2023Q4,覆盖8大技术维度、23个具体案例、5类行业解决方案)

标签: #代码管理工具下载地址

黑狐家游戏
  • 评论列表

留言评论